What is JAMS? JAMS simplifies academic publishing by integrating all key journal management tasks into a single, intuitive platform. Authors submit manuscripts directly, ensuring complete and accurate submissions. Editors manage workflows from a centralized dashboard, assign reviewers, and make decisions with full visibility, supported by automated notifications.

About MDPI
A pioneer in scholarly, open access publishing, MDPI has supported academic communities since 1996. Headquartered in Basel, Switzerland[NK1] , MDPI has the mission to foster open scientific exchange in all forms, across all disciplines.
We operate currently over 400 diverse, peer-reviewed, open-access journals supported by over 66,000 academic editors. We serve scholars from around the world to ensure the latest research is openly and broadly available.
Besides our main publishing business, we develop and maintain digital platforms and software ranging from scientific exchange platforms to article databases and search engines, all focused on empowering scholars and giving them the best possible product and service. As of the end of 2022, we count more than 6700 colleagues in 17 offices across 11 countries.
